9.4 USB Bluetooth Adapter Visual Indicators

The USB Bluetooth Adapter includes a pair of closely spaced LEDs, which light in various colors and patterns to indicate the status of the

adapter and its connections. These are summarized in the table below.

Adapter Status

LED Signal

Microsoft OC softphone mode is selected in the adapter

Flashing red

Standard softphone mode is selected in the adapter

Double-flashing red

Connected and ready for use, softphone is current target

Constant green

Connected and ready for use, mobile phone is current target

Constant yellow

Paired but not connected

Slow-flashing green

Pairing mode

Constant blue

Pairing succeeded

Quintuple (5x) blue flash (displays once)

On a call or audio streaming

Moderate blue flash

Ringing

Triple blue flash

Muted

Constant red

Table 6: Visual signals of the USB Bluetooth Adapter and their meanings

9.5 USB Bluetooth Adapter Multifunction Button

The USB Bluetooth Adapter includes a single button, which you can use for many purposes depending on which state the adapter is in

(e.g., waiting, active, or call-on-hold) and the type of gesture you use on the button (i.e., tap or press). Its functions and use are similar to

the multifunction button on the headset.
The button recognizes the following types of gestures:
- Tap: A short, instantly released tap (not longer than 0.8 seconds).
- Press: Press and hold the button for 1 - 3 seconds.
